Patent Searching and Data


Title:
DEVICE FOR FEEDING A CONSUMER NETWORK WITH THE ELECTRIC POWER OF A SUPPLY NETWORK
Document Type and Number:
WIPO Patent Application WO/2010/049231
Kind Code:
A3
Abstract:
In order to provide a device (1) for feeding a consumer network (13) with the electric power of a supply network (12), wherein the device (1) has a frequency converter (2) which may be connected both to the supply network (12) and to the consumer network (13), by means of said frequency converter high short-circuit currents may also be provided over a sufficiently long time duration for the consumer network such that a short-circuit is localized in the consumer network and may be selectively separated from the remaining, error-free consumer network, the invention provides a switch unit (13), which is disposed parallel to the frequency converter (2) and configured for bypassing the frequency converter (2), and a controller (9) that is connected to the switch unit (3), said switch unit (13) and controller being equipped to actuate a switch unit (2) upon detection of a short-circuit current flowing across the frequency converter (2).
